And I would never even bother using the Intel so-called "Maxrix RAID", since it tasks one set of physical read/write heads with two "arrays".  Not enough redundancy for me, and too little speed, too.

You can use Intel Matrix as 0 or 1 only. Doesn't have to be in the "1+0 Matrix". It still beats usual software RAIDs hands down. 1 is perfect for laptops (redundancy).

As to the OP, RAID 5 is not really a solution for a PC redundancy+performance problem. As already said, you're better off with RAID 10.
RAID 5 has its advantages in systems with large number of HDDs (double digits). More recently, RAID 6 is being preferred over 5 (extra parity block).

RAID 0 has excellent write speeds as well as read speeds.

I wouldn't use RAID 0 if you're not backing up the data in some fashion, as any drive failure in the array will cause the entire array to crash.  So, for each drive added, it adds another single point of failure.

In my data center, we only use RAID 0 for LUNs or partitions that handle temporary SQL or Oracle backups -- basically, data we can afford to lose.  OSes are RAID 1, Databases are RAID 10, Logs are RAID 1, various file systems are RAID 5 or 50.

Personally, on my primary home PC, I just use the onboard Intel for a couple of RAID 1's.  I've had drives fail in both arrays at various times, and the mirroring saved me a restore.
